IQVIA Principal API Architect in Wayne, Pennsylvania

Global Technology Organization – Architecture and Standards: Within IQVIA’s Global Technology and Operations function, the Architecture & Standards organization’s mission is to enhance efficiency, speed, quality, interoperability and alignment of IQVIA’s technology by establishing “ the IQVIA way .” Our vision is to foster a developer-first culture that promotes collaboration across siloed software development and other technology teams.

Technical Architecture Team: The Technical Domain Architecture team consists of hands-on engineers with expertise in various technical domains. They define and maintain IQVIA architecture standards and reference architectures, build reference implementations and provide guidance to engineering teams during the technical design committee process. In addition, technical architects will lead agile guilds for their domain – communities of practice that share technical knowledge across IQVIA’s federated engineering teams.

The Position: We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Principal API Architect to join our Technical Domain Architecture team within the Architecture and Standards Group of our Global Technology Organization. The Principal API Architect will be responsible for designing reference architectures, developing reference implementations, and managing robust and scalable API architectures that align with our business needs and technology strategy.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ience in API design and development, a deep understanding of software architecture principles, and a strong background in cloud services and loosely coupled architectures.

Essential Functions:

  • Author API Standards and Best Practices: Lead the development of the API Style guide and related standards and best practices.

  • Collaboration: Lead the API Guild and work closely with engineering and product teams to promote our API-first development strategy.

  • Innovation: Serve as the API thought leader, recommending innovative solutions to improve our systems.

  • Strategic Planning: Develop and maintain the API strategy, ensuring alignment with overall business goals and technology strategy.

  • Developer Productivity and Experience: Contribute to the design of the Internal Developer Portal (DevIQ) related to API development and management. Set standards for documentation and testing to optimize the development experience for API consumers.

  • API Lifecycle and Governance: Establish and document the full lifecycle of API governance policies, standards, best practices, and testing techniques.

  • Vendor and Tool Evaluation: Evaluate API tools and vendors to balance functionality, cost, developer experience, performance, and observability.

  • Security: Implement robust security measures to protect APIs from threats and vulnerabilities.

  • Mentorship : Provide technical leadership and mentors

Qualifications:

  • Minimum of 10 years of experience in software development and architecture.

  • Proven experience in designing and implementing APIs and services.

  • Strong understanding of RESTful architectural style and when to leverage alternative styles like gRPC and GraphQL.

  • Extensive experience with cloud platforms such as A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ud.

  • Strong understanding of event-driven architectures.

  • Experience with API gateways, service mesh, observability, infrastructure automation, and tools like Postman.

  • Experience with interface description languages such as OpenAPI Specification and AsyncAPI.

  • Experience with Healthcare/Life Sciences industry standards like HL7 FHIR and OMOP

  • Proficiency in programming languages such as Python, JavaScript, or Java.
